Student Welfare
Student welfare encompasses everything the school community does to meet the personal, social and learning needs of students. WPS creates a safe, caring school environment in which students are nurtured as they learn. Is achieved through the total school curriculum and the way it is delivered. It incorporates preventive health and social skills programs; stresses the value of collaborative early intervention when problems are identified; provides on-going educational services to support students and recognises the diversity within the school community and provides programs and support which acknowledge difference and promote harmony.
It also recognises the role that the school plays as a resource to link families with community support services. Providing opportunities for students to: enjoy success and recognition; make a useful contribution to the life of the school; derive enjoyment from their learning. Schools provide effective learning and teaching within secure, well-managed environments, in partnership with parents/caregivers and the wider school community. The objectives and outcomes that follow therefore relate to: effective learning and teaching positive climate and good discipline community participation.
